How Much Money a Hit TV Show Can Make (and How It’s Changed)

Matt is joined by John Mass, president of Content Partners, to talk about how making money in TV has changed in the last 10 to 15 years. John walks us through how a TV show is financed, how the market has changed because of the streaming model, and how it has upended the way participants make money. They also talk about the bygone days of producers owning shows, the heyday of the syndication era, and if a correction is coming (02:29). Matt finishes the episode with a prediction about the upcoming battle between ‘Wicked: Part One’ and ‘Gladiator 2’ (34:38). Amazon Closes Deal to Acquire MGM. Now What?

Matt is joined by chief media analyst of Variety Intelligence Platform Andy Wallenstein to discuss Amazon’s $6.5 billion purchase of MGM Studios and what this means for Amazon's future in the movie and television industry, how this will affect Amazon prime members, and how this will play out in Hollywood. Netflix’s Password Crackdown and Their Struggle to Make Movies People Care About

Matt leads off with the bizarre news of movie theater chain AMC buying stock in a gold mine, as well as Discovery CEO David Zaslav’s 2021 pay package totaling over $240 million. Then, senior strategy analyst Julia Alexander joins the show to discuss Netflix beginning to curtail the ability to share a password with multiple users, and whether or not a streaming service like Netflix can produce a lasting movie franchise. 'The Batman' Ticket Upcharge and the Future of Moviegoing

In our first episode, Matt Belloni is joined by Puck colleague Ben Landy to run through the latest industry news from the weekend, including HBO Max and Discovery+ merging into one app and the ongoing fallout after Disney CEO Bob Chapek’s handling of the new Florida “Don’t Say Gay” legislation. Then, media analyst Jeff Bock joins the show to discuss the increase in ticket price for ‘The Batman’ as well as what we can expect the 2022 moviegoing experience to look like.
